The research of Wen Xin Diao Long (Literary Heart Carving Dragons) hasbecome a systematic specialty--Long Xue (Dragon-ology) with over 350monographs and 6,000 articles on it published in and out of China in the past one hundred years. This is unique in the study of Chinese classical literary criticism and classical aesthetics. We can say that it is a choice of history. Because in one hand a large number of researchers have common interest in Wen Xin Diao Long and attach great importance to it, so they research it without prior consultation. Especially, many famous scholars of culture and masters of studies of Chinese ancient civilization pay close attention to it, and have written down some famous academic monographs, such as Huang Kan, Fan Wenlan, Lu Kanru, Wang Liqi, Zhan Ying, Yang Mingzhao, Zhang Guangnian, Wang Yuanhua, Rao Zongyi and so on. They all have written down some monographs about Wen Xin Diao Long, although most of them are not major in Long Xue. It's no doubt that the greatwork--Wen Xin Diao Long has the unique charm. First, it studies the philosophy basis of it. As the "classical work" of literary criticism and aesthetics of the Wei, Jin, Northern and Southern Dynasties, Wen Xin Diao Long not only contains abundant literary aesthetics thought, but also the doctrines of the Confucianism, Taoism, Metaphysics and Buddhism. The unique place of Wen Xin Diao Long which is different from usual monographs of Chinese classical literary criticism, is that Liu Xie who is the writer of Wen Xin Diao Long combines Chinese classical philosophy, and uses them as important references or even direct materials when he thinks about problems of literature and art. Therefore we can't grasp the ideological system of literary aesthetics of Wen Xin Diao Long accurately, until we make clear upon the philosophy basis of it.Second, it studies the basic literary aesthetics thought of Wen Xin Diao Long. Liu Xie begins with the fundamental concept "nature doctrines", and summarizes the essence of literature. He says that literature is beautiful because it expresses people's hearts. This beauty should be nature but not decorated, and the ideal of it is both the content and form should be beautiful and the beautiful content and form should be unified. With this beauty, literature will be very appealing and educative. Base on that, Liu Xie has searched all over the literary circles and constructs a words system of literary criticism of "literature should be based on feelings and to the utmost of feelings".Third, it studies the theories of literature writing and appreciation of Wen Xin Diao Long. Under the theory of "literature should be based on feelings", Liu Xie forms "subjective spirit and objective things are integrated" as the core word of the theory of literature writing, and puts forward its own theories of artistic style and literary innovation. At the same time, Liu Xie constructs the theory of literature appreciation with "zhi yin" (the person who understand your writing best) as the core, therefore Liu Xie's theories of literature writing and appreciation intensely and typically indicate the unique words features of Chinese classical literary criticism and classical aesthetics, and become the foundation of the words system and theory of them.Forth, this paper studies the text aesthetics of Wen Xin Diao Long. The word "wen" in "Wen Xin Diao Long" has comprehensive meaning, an important one is the beauty of perceptual form, besides kinds of writings. Under taking kinds of "wen" as different forms of beauty, Liu Xie puts forward "make content appealing and form vigorous, form style on the base of genre" as his ideal of aesthetics. And then he studies the beauty of artistic form, such as shenglv (the sound, rhyme and tone of characters) and bi-xing (analogy and arouse). We can say that, Wen Xin Diao Long is a monograph of literary aesthetics which is most systematic, profound and close to the practice of writing in ancient China. It is also rare in the history of theory of world literature and art and world aesthetics. |
